The SINGULARITY project, developed as a design experiment, employs particle geometry mapping to translate complex data sets into dynamic, three-dimensional visual forms. According to Thorsten Meyer, the project’s creator, this technique allows for precise control over how data points are spatially arranged, creating immersive environments that challenge traditional notions of form and function. More insights can be found in the original analysis.

During the live demonstration, viewers observed a stark black room transformed into a visual symphony of data-driven geometries. The environment responds in real time to algorithmic inputs, illustrating how advanced particle mapping can produce seamless, aesthetically compelling spaces. The process involves intricate algorithms that assign data points to geometric particles, which then interact and evolve based on AI-driven rules.

Experts involved in the project note that this approach could revolutionize how AI interprets and visualizes data, especially in fields such as virtual reality, architectural design, and data analysis. The project also emphasizes the importance of maintaining aesthetic coherence while managing complex technical challenges, demonstrating a balance between artistic vision and computational precision.

How the mapping pipeline works

A continuous chain connects raw information to human perception. Each stage adds spatial meaning without severing traceability to the source.

01

Dataset enters

Abstract values, categories and relationships provide the source material.

02

Points are assigned

Each datum receives a particle identity and geometric attributes.

03

Space is mapped

Position, scale, density and proximity encode structural meaning.

04

Rules activate

Algorithmic forces drive motion, interaction and transformation.

05

People interpret

The resulting environment makes patterns tangible and explorable.

Advances in Particle Geometry and AI Visualization

The concept of particle geometry mapping has been evolving over recent years, with researchers exploring how to represent high-dimensional data through spatial particles. Prior efforts focused on data clustering and visualization; however, SINGULARITY integrates these techniques into a real-time, immersive environment. The project builds on previous AI visualization research, which aimed to make data more intuitive and aesthetically engaging.

Thorsten Meyer’s work aligns with broader trends in AI and digital art, emphasizing the importance of visual storytelling in complex data environments. The project’s live demonstration marks a significant milestone, showcasing how these theoretical techniques can be practically applied to create immersive, data-driven spaces that challenge traditional design paradigms.

Unconfirmed Long-Term Applications and Limitations

While the demonstration showcases promising capabilities, it is not yet clear how scalable or applicable these techniques will be in broader, real-world contexts. Details about integration with existing AI systems or commercial products remain undisclosed, and the long-term stability and usability of the environment are still under evaluation.

Further testing and development are needed to confirm how this approach can be adapted for industries like virtual reality, architecture, or data analysis at scale.

Next Steps for Development and Integration

Thorsten Meyer’s team plans to refine the particle geometry mapping algorithms and explore broader applications, including potential collaborations with industry partners. Future demonstrations are expected to focus on scalability, user interaction, and integration with existing AI tools. The project’s developers aim to publish more detailed technical papers and seek feedback from the AI and design communities to guide further development.
